National Geographic 2017 Travel Photographer Of The Year – Best Entries

Lake Yogo – near Nagahama in Japan – is called ‘the lake of mirror’. Sometimes it reflects everything in front of you.

Photograph: Takahiro Bessho

<12 3 45 ... 10>

Related Articles More from author

Leave A Reply

Your email address will not be published.

1 Comment

  1. Southern Grace Bed & Breakfast says

    Nice article. Thanks for the reaɗ.